Abstract

The present invention is the float roller device of membrane production equipment, and dancer two ends respectively connect a pivoted arm rotationally, and the middle part piston rod each and a cylinder of left and right 2 pivoted arms is hinged, and cylinder barrel is connected in wallboard. 2 pivoted arms are fixedly connected with swingle, and swingle two ends are rotatably installed on wallboard. Swingle one end is connected to position detecting mechanism angular encoder, and code device signal line is connected with reel driving motor controlling organization. Film in the past guide roller is downward, walks around dancer below, more upwards through after guide roller be wound on reel. Balancing weight is installed on the far-end of pivoted arm with respect to dancer. The pulling force of membrane action on dancer, gravity, the thrust of cylinder and the gravity of balancing weight of dancer balance each other, and dancer is in equilbrium position. This device adapts to membrane tension value can be by 2N to 200N, can be used for the plastic sheeting of different size, also can be used for paper or cloth; Adopt low rubbing cylinder, reach ± 0.01N of sensitivity.

Technical field
The present invention relates to membrane production equipment, be specially a kind of float roller device of membrane production equipment.
Background technology
The diameter that the rolling of film production processing unreels film volume in operation is constantly changing, and film volume is straightThe variation in footpath can cause film volume coiled material tension change. If film coil tension force is too small, cause film unwinding to be relaxedWrinkling, be involved in large quantity of air, the coiled material out-of-flatness that laterally wanders off. If film coil overtension, leadsCause coiled material stretching transition, film surface there will be longitudinal tension force line, on the surface of film volume, there will be protuberanceRib, even can make deformation of thin membrane fracture. Therefore, lick in journey in film retractable, raw for ensureingThe surface quality of producing efficiency and film, must remain constant tension.
In actual production, the film volume linear resonance surface velocity that batches film is with the increase of film coil diameter dynamicallyChange, the speed of the film that simultaneously front method, apparatus transports also can change with the variation of speed of production,These all can cause the tension force on film constantly to change. In order to make the tension force of film keep constant, just mustThe size that must roll up tension force according to film is adjusted the rotating speed of winding drum automatically.
More often adopt at present float roller device to detect the rotating speed of tension force, control reel. Front operation is carriedFilm is batched by reel through guide roller, and dancer is arranged between 2 guide rollers, and dancer is lower than leadingTo roller, dancer two ends are respectively connected with pivoted arm rotationally, the piston rod phase of left and right pivoted arm middle part and cylinderConnect. The opposite side of pivoted arm is connected to position detecting mechanism, the signal of position detecting mechanism and reel Electric Machine ControlMechanism connects. Film in the past guide roller is downward, walks around dancer below, more upwards through after guide roller batchTo reel. The gravity of the pulling force of membrane action on dancer and dancer self and cylinder when beginningThrust balances each other, and dancer is in equilbrium position. Along with the increasing of film coil diameter, the linear velocity of film increasesGreatly, the pulling force that acts on film increases, and dancer upwards swings. Dancer upwards swings and drives pivoted arm pendulumThe position detecting mechanism action moving, it connects, signal is delivered to reel motor control mechanism, reduces reel and turnsSpeed, membrane tension returns to set-point, and dancer is got back to equilbrium position.
But existing float roller device sensitivity is not high, and coiled material tension change reaches 20N(newton) more thanCould regulate spool velocity. Still can not ensure the quality of film volume completely. In addition, this kind of float roller device onlyCan regulate control by corresponding a kind of membrane tension. In the time producing the film of different size, membrane tension notWith, float roller device cannot regulate adaptation.
In order to improve the middle promulgated by the State Council that the control accuracy application number of float roller device is CN200710031010.1The disclosed scheme employing of bright patent application " novel float roller device of cast film machine rolling-up mechanism " swing arm,The structure of 2 fulcrums and synchronizing wheel, Timing Belt. But this scenario-frame complexity, regulates difficulty, be difficult for realExecute use.
Summary of the invention
The object of the invention is to design a kind of float roller device of membrane production equipment, comprise guide roller, floatingAction roller, pivoted arm, cylinder, position detecting mechanism action and reel motor control mechanism, at the far-end of pivoted armAlso has balancing weight, tension force that can balance film and dancer gravity, cylinder action power, adaptation different sizeThe given tension value of film.
The float roller device of the membrane production equipment of the present invention design, comprise guide roller, dancer, pivoted arm,Cylinder, position detecting mechanism and reel motor control mechanism, dancer is arranged between 2 guide rollers,Dancer is lower than guide roller, and guide roller is downward in the past for film, walks around dancer below, more upwards through after leadBe wound on reel, form film volume to roller.
Dancer two ends are respectively fixedly connected with a pivoted arm, the middle part of left and right 2 pivoted arms each with a cylinderPiston rod be hinged, the cylinder barrel of cylinder is connected in the wallboard of equipment. Pivoted arm is connected to position detecting mechanism,The signal of position detecting mechanism is connected with reel motor control mechanism. Guide roller is downward in the past for film, walks aroundDancer below, more upwards through after guide roller be wound on reel. The float roller device of the present invention's design alsoDispose swingle and balancing weight, swingle two ends are rotatably installed on the wallboard of equipment, pivoted arm with revolveBull stick is fixedly connected with, and the tie point of cylinder piston rod and pivoted arm is between swingle and dancer. CounterweightPiece is installed on the far-end of pivoted arm with respect to dancer. Position detecting mechanism is angular encoder, through shaft couplingBe connected with swingle, the holding wire of angular encoder is connected with reel motor control mechanism.
The pulling force of membrane action on dancer, the gravity of dancer, thrust and the counterweight of cylinder when beginningThe gravity of piece balances each other, and dancer is in equilbrium position. For different films, tension force difference, regulatesBalancing weight can make the equilbrium position of dancer in setting.
Along with the increasing of film coil diameter, the linear velocity of film increases, and the pulling force that acts on film increases, floatingAction roller upwards swings. Dancer upwards swings and drives two swivel arms to rotate, and swingle drives angular encoderSynchronous rotary, angular encoder records rotational angle signal and delivers to reel motor control mechanism adjusting reel electricityMotor speed, the rotating speed of reel motor declines, and the tension force of film returns to set-point, and dancer is got back to again formerThe equilbrium position of coming.
For improving the sensitivity of device, described cylinder is low rubbing cylinder, and bleed pressure changing value is low to moderate0.005Mpa also can make cylinder piston produce action, can accurately control the power output of 0.01N. Membrane tensionHave the minor variations of 0.01N, cylinder piston just can move, and pivoted arm is rotated, and angular encoder detects and turnsThe rotation of arm can be adjusted reel motor speed in time, and rolling operation is more tended towards stability.
The inlet end of described cylinder is provided with pressure regulator valve, with adjusting cylinders pressure. Original state regulates floats, can regulate balancing weight when the equilbrium position of roller, also can adjusting cylinders pressure, gas that pivoted arm is subject toCylinder thrust, makes dancer reach required balance position.
For ease of operation and control, described pressure regulator valve is electric Proportion valve, the control signal of electric Proportion valveLine is connected with reel driving motor controlling organization. Current value or the magnitude of voltage of controlling this valve by change, makeCylinder intake pressure is corresponding to change, and realizes the step-less adjustment of cylinder pressure, realizes Long-distance Control and journeyOrder control.
2 pivoted arms and cylinder piston rod are hinged, and cylinder can rotate around piston rod top tie point, cylinder barrel tailPortion and cylinder block are hinged, and cylinder block is fixed on wallboard, and cylinder barrel can rotate along cylinder block.
Distance taking dancer center line to swingle center line is as L, pivoted arm upper cylinder piston rod tie pointWith the distance of swingle center line be 1/2L to 2/3L, the distance at balancing weight center and swingle center is2/5L to 6/5L.
Balancing weight is 1~6 of Different Weight, choice for use while being convenient to original state adjusting.
Pivoted arm far-end has the groove longitudinal along pivoted arm, and bolt connects pivoted arm and balancing weight through groove, recessed with thisThe distance of groove adjustable weight piece center and swingle, regulates the arm of force of balancing weight, at initial shapeState regulates balancing weight to make the equilbrium position of dancer in setting, and can prevent that again balancing weight is unexpected from pivoted armCome off.
Described reel motor control mechanism comprises programmable logic controller (PLC) (PLC) and speed regulator, and angle is compiledThe input of the signal access programmable logic controller (PLC) of code device, the output access of programmable logic controller (PLC)Speed regulator, speed regulator connects reel motor. PLC processes angle signal, with former equalization point angleVoltage signal is compared, and draws deviate, after integral operation, obtains reel motor speed adjusted value,The motor speed adjusted value access speed regulator of PLC output, speed regulator regulates reel motor speed. WholeFilm is by reel coiling process, and along with the increase of film coil diameter, dancer swings up and down, and angle is compiledCode device produces Real-time Feedback signal, and reel motor speed is constantly adjusted, indirectly controls thin that reel batchesIt is constant that film tension force keeps, and dancer maintains the equilbrium position that original state regulates.
Described reel motor is variable-frequency motor or servomotor, and corresponding speed regulator is frequency converter or servo controlDevice processed.
One of described 2 pivoted arms respectively have a limit base in the above and below of dancer junction, spacingSeat is fixed on wallboard, the amplitude of rotating to limit pivoted arm, the parts such as protection dancer, angular encoder.Limit base is equipped with cushion blocking on the face of pivoted arm.
Compared with prior art, the advantage of the float roller device of membrane production equipment of the present invention is: 1, pass throughChange weight, the position of cylinder pressure and balancing weight, adapting to membrane tension value can be by 2N to 200N, canFor the plastic sheeting product of different size, the paper that also can be used for printing industry batches, or weaving rowThe cloth of industry batches; 2, adopt low rubbing cylinder, reach ± 0.01N of the sensitivity of action, i.e. membrane tensionWhen change into ± 0.01N of value, just can be adjusted, ensure that film furls to make even surely, improve and produced effectThe surface quality of rate and film; 3, adjusting cylinders pressure, counterweight can be passed through in initial dancer equilbrium positionRealize piece weight and position, convenient and swift; 4, simple in structure, easy for installation, be suitable for plurality of specifications thinFilm winding device uses.
